The donation is to assist in the operating costs of the King Edward Memorial Hospital Covid-19 Vaccination Clinic. There is a considerable expense associated with the ongoing operation of the Clinic.  There are costs for the nurses, administrators, and equipment, patient intake and administering shots which is currently running over $700,000 for a 10-week period. The BHB Vaccination Clinic has been immunizing more than 250 people per day and it needs to keep operating to vaccinate everyone who can be vaccinated and build Bermuda’s herd immunity.

Tim Faries, Bermuda Managing Partner, said: “The Covid-19 pandemic has had a significant impact in our community. We are immensely grateful to all the health care workers and everyone involved in helping to keep our island safe – the many doctors, nurses, testing centres, lab technicians, contact tracers, administrators and help centre operators. We want to do our part to support the Government of Bermuda’s vaccination programme to help reach herd immunity. We are pleased to support this very worthy cause.”
